Cubs 13, Pirates 9

Anthony Rizzo homered twice and drove in six runs as host Chicago rallied from a 6-1 deficit to beat reeling Pittsburgh.

Rizzo delivered a grand slam off Jared Hughes (2-2) during a five-run sixth as the Cubs jumped ahead 10-9. His two-run homer in the fifth began the comeback. Jeff Beliveau (1-0) got the final two outs of the sixth to earn his first major-league victory.

Pittsburgh’s Pedro Alvarez hit his 28th and 29th homers -- a two-run homer in the fifth and a three-run shot in the sixth – and drove in five runs. Rod Barajas hit a two-run homer, his 10th, for the Pirates, who dropped to 73-72 and have lost 12 of their past 15 games to fall three behind St. Louis in the wild-card chase.

Chicago starter Chris Volstad allowed six runs in 4 1/3 innings as the Pirates built a 6-1 advantage. Joe Mather’s fifth homer of the season, a solo homer with one out in the fifth, started a four-run inning that brought the Cubs within 6-5.

Alvarez’s second homer made it 9-5 in the sixth before the Cubs scored five in the bottom of the frame. Darwin Barney hit a RBI single to left before Rizzo’s grand slam to right-center on a 3-1 pitch.

GAME NOTEBOOK: The two teams combined for 29 hits (Chicago 15, Pittsburgh 14). … Cubs LF Alfonso Soriano finished with three hits and two RBIs. … The Cubs have won seven of their past nine, with five of those victories coming against the Pirates.
